Introduction
Selling winning lottery tickets can have a significant impact on retailers, influencing everything from customer traffic and sales to operational management. As retailers participate in lottery ticket sales, understanding both the benefits and potential challenges of selling winning tickets is essential for maintaining high customer satisfaction and smooth operations.
Benefits for Retailers
One of the primary advantages of selling winning lottery tickets is the boost in customer traffic. When a winning ticket is sold, it often generates buzz and attracts more patrons to the store. This increased foot traffic can lead to higher overall sales, as customers not only collect their winnings but may also purchase additional products or services. Furthermore, successfully handling lottery wins enhances a retailer’s reputation, positioning the establishment as a trusted and reliable point of sale for lottery tickets. Positive experiences with winning tickets can lead to repeat business and build long-term customer loyalty.
Operational Considerations and Challenges
Despite the benefits, selling winning lottery tickets also presents challenges for retailers. The sudden influx of customers seeking to claim their winnings can strain operational resources, requiring efficient management and additional staff to handle increased demand. Retailers must be well-versed in the lottery claim process and ensure that their systems and personnel are prepared to manage the rush. Moreover, there is a need for robust security measures and clear communication protocols to prevent disputes and maintain compliance with regulatory standards. Retailers who integrate advanced lottery management systems and training programs tend to navigate these challenges more effectively.
Leveraging Technology for Better Management
To mitigate potential operational issues, many retailers are turning to advanced lottery software solutions. These technologies streamline the ticket verification process, reduce claim times, and enhance overall transaction security. By leveraging such systems, retailers can ensure a smooth and efficient experience for customers while minimizing the risk of errors or delays during high-traffic periods.
